java中string类型转为int
时间: 2024-01-18 11:49:15 浏览: 22
在 Java 中,可以使用 Integer 类的 parseInt() 方法将 String 类型转换为 int 类型。例如:
```
String str = "123";
int num = Integer.parseInt(str);
```
在这个例子中,将字符串 "123" 转换为整数类型的变量 num。如果字符串无法转换为整数类型,则会抛出 NumberFormatException 异常。
相关问题
java 文本框中的string类型转为int类型
要将一个 Java 文本框中的字符串类型(`String`)转换为整数类型(`int`),可以使用 `Integer.parseInt()` 方法。例如:
```java
String str = "123";
int num = Integer.parseInt(str);
```
在上面的例子中,`str` 是一个字符串类型的变量,它的值是 `"123"`。`Integer.parseInt()` 方法将这个字符串转换为整数类型的变量 `num`,其值为 `123`。
需要注意的是,如果字符串中包含非数字字符,或者字符串为空(`null`),那么 `Integer.parseInt()` 方法会抛出 `NumberFormatException` 异常。因此,在实际使用时,需要对这种情况进行处理。例如:
```java
String str = "123";
int num;
try {
num = Integer.parseInt(str);
} catch (NumberFormatException e) {
num = 0; // 或者其他的默认值
}
```
java string类型转为int类型
在Java中,可以使用Integer.parseInt()方法将String类型转换为int类型。例如:
String str = "123";
int num = Integer.parseInt(str);
这将把字符串"123"转换为整数123。请注意,如果字符串不是有效的整数,将会抛出NumberFormatException异常。